Q

STATE OF HEALTH OF AN INDIVIDUAL AT A GIVEN
TIME.

MAY INCLUDE
ANXIETY, DEPRESSION, OR ACUTE ILLNESS AND
THUS DESCRIBE THE INDIVIDUAL’S PROBLEM IN
GENERAL.

CAN ALSO DESCRIBE
SUCH SPECIFICS AS PULSE RATE AND BODY
TEMPERATURE.

A

Health Status

Q

Concepts individuals believe about health, which may or may not be based on fact, and are often influenced by cultural views.

A

Health beliefs

Q

Actions people take to manage and improve their health, including:

  • Eating Wisely: Making nutritious food choices.
  • Exercising: Engaging in regular physical activity.
  • Monitoring Health: Paying attention to signs of illness and following treatment advice.
  • Avoiding Hazards: Steering clear of harmful habits like smoking.
  • Rest and Relaxation: Taking time to rest and manage stress.
  • Time Management: Organizing one’s schedule to balance health and daily activities.
